Hey all,

So Eurogamer are reporting (from leaks on PlayStation Network Store) that Call of Duty Modern Warfare 2 is going to be released tomorrow (Tuesday 31st March). This seems like PlayStation is for sure, but whether other systems such as Xbox and PC get the game is unclear, but I would suspect likely given how other games in this series release.

I am curious whether anybody else is interested in this game? I personally enjoyed playing this on Xbox 360 when it first came out (and is to date, the only COD game I have completed on Veteran difficulty) but I am little disappointed by the lack of multiplayer rumoured to be included with the game.

Just to be clear, this is rumours but it seems like multiple sources are claiming this making it seems more likely to be true (or at least some announcement or a pre-order option available tomorrow if not the full game).

I'm not surprised with the lack of multiplayer, considering how popular the MW remake/reboot/whatever turned out to be in that regard, with Warzone added to that. Probably want to keep the players in the same pool.

Rumoured price is $30/25€, which is...mmm, maybe on the level of what I'd pay for this. I rather would've taken just a sequel to the new Modern Warfare though, which I'm sure is also coming and will probably also be titled Modern Warfare 2, because...naming games is dumb.

It has been confirmed as launching today. The UK store price is £19.99 for the single player campaign and a bunch of extras to take into Modern Warfare/Warzone. This will be a PlayStation exclusive until 30th April when the game will be released to Xbox and PC players.
